The current 4-minute data transfer timeout is misleading and broken.
Instead of such a long wait, calculate the timeout duration based on
the length of the data transfer. The current formula is the transfer
length in bits, divided by a multiplication of bus frequency in Hz,
bus width, DDR mode and converted the mSec. The value is bounded from
the bottom to 1000 mSec.

diff --git a/drivers/mmc/dw_mmc.c b/drivers/mmc/dw_mmc.c
index 93a836eac3..8278f1dacb 100644
--- a/drivers/mmc/dw_mmc.c
+++ b/drivers/mmc/dw_mmc.c
@@ -116,20 +116,29 @@ static int dwmci_fifo_ready(struct dwmci_host *host, u32 
bit, u32 *len)
 
 static int dwmci_data_transfer(struct dwmci_host *host, struct mmc_data *data)
 {
+       struct mmc *mmc = host->mmc;
        int ret = 0;
-       u32 timeout = 240000;
-       u32 mask, size, i, len = 0;
+       u32 timeout, mask, size, i, len = 0;
        u32 *buf = NULL;
        ulong start = get_timer(0);
        u32 fifo_depth = (((host->fifoth_val & RX_WMARK_MASK) >>
                            RX_WMARK_SHIFT) + 1) * 2;
 
-       size = data->blocksize * data->blocks / 4;
+       size = data->blocksize * data->blocks;
        if (data->flags == MMC_DATA_READ)
                buf = (unsigned int *)data->dest;
        else
                buf = (unsigned int *)data->src;
 
+       timeout = size * 8 * 1000;      /* counting in bits and msec */
+       timeout *= 2;                   /* wait twice as long */
+       timeout /= mmc->clock;
+       timeout /= mmc->bus_width;
+       timeout /= mmc->ddr_mode ? 2 : 1;
+       timeout = (timeout < 1000) ? 1000 : timeout;
+
+       size /= 4;
+
        for (;;) {
                mask = dwmci_readl(host, DWMCI_RINTSTS);
                /* Error during data transfer. */
